IP查询
查询
你查询的IP:[116.199.169.233] 地理位置:印度
最新查询
124.29.103.132
119.108.103.93
116.52.164.138
168.160.183.86
202.93.134.128
222.32.9.155
117.106.139.213
123.112.44.77
166.111.33.108
116.199.169.233
123.244.140.214
120.24.26.29
203.212.80.149
121.100.128.13
117.74.64.145
60.235.165.148
121.48.242.185
120.72.32.135
116.194.232.42
219.82.146.174
202.181.112.140
219.224.57.77
124.47.116.156
192.83.169.242
211.64.89.62
203.223.126.106
203.134.240.194
220.154.207.18
117.120.64.134
125.98.148.101
60.255.242.10